Easton airport announcing the launch of their youth summer program

EASTON, Md.,- A summer program for teens is taking off at Easton Airport.

The Aviation Career Education program is an educational summer program for middle and high school students.

Students will get a chance at hands-on aviation experiences, they will also get to explore similar career pathways.
The program starts on July 16th and will run until the 23rd.

Airport business manager Jeff Lankford tells us why the airport decided to start this program.

“Aviation careers are in high demand and here in Talbot county having Easton airport a resource in student’s backyard as we like to say is a real gem a real opportunity to bring them here and expose them to those opportunities one-on-one with some of our pilot’s maintenance technicians,” says Lankford.
